Overview: This paper provides background information on the evolution of sour service drill pipe, discusses the specifications that have been developed and reviews case histories where various generations of sour service drill pipe have been successfully used. Major advances relating to drill pipe specifically developed for use in areas with significant H2S content have been realized. Traditionally, sulfide stress cracking (SSC) of drill pipe was prevented by controlling the environment: maintaining a pH of water base drilling fluids above a certain level, use of H2S inhibitors, or drilling H2S bearing formations with oil base fluids.
